Casement windows

Casement windows can be a great addition for your home. They provide a wide view, which is perfect to maximize the airflow in your room. These windows are also known for their excellent energy efficiency. Casement windows are typically made from wood, metal, and other materials. They are easy to clean and are available in different styles.

There are a few common problems that could cause problems for your casement window. The most common are the operator, sash, and track. You'll need to replace any of these parts when they fail. They are easy to repair.

The operator is a piece or hardware that is attached at the bottom of the sash. It will require cleaning, oiling and inspection. It may be necessary scrape off the dried paint, which may hinder the smooth flow of the window.

The sash, which holds the glass repair for door, needs to be shaped to ensure that it is properly fitted. It may also have to be removed and replaced if damaged. This will require removing the hinge channel from the frame. After the sash has been removed, the hinge channel needs to be placed in the window opening.

Another problem that is frequently encountered is a jammed operator arm track. You can clean and lubricate the track using wire brushes. Sometimes dirt and other debris can block the user's arm, preventing it working properly.

A damaged casement window could easily be repaired for less than a brand new one. Many online window supply companies sell materials for this type of repair. Based on the type of material and the size of the sash, the average cost for repairs can be anywhere from $100 to $500. However larger single pane windows will be more expensive.

A lot of these repairs can be done by a layman. For more complex cases you may have to engage an expert or Glazier to make the needed adjustments. Double-pane windows

Double-pane windows are specifically designed to keep heat and cold out of your home. Because of their high insulation properties they can cut down your cooling and heating bills by up to 18 percent during summer and by as much as 25% during winter months. They can reduce the noise level and boost the value of your house.

In order to install double pane windows it is necessary to use special tools. Measurements of the frame and glass are the first step. Most home improvement stores cut the glass according to your specifications. It is also necessary to remove any old glass. This could include the muntins and the sash. If the glass is broken it is necessary to replace it. It is best to get it replaced by a professional.

It is also recommended to test the glass prior to it is placed. It is crucial to make sure that the glass is dry. It is a bad idea to add glass to a double pane window that is damp. This moisture can create a thick coating on the interior of the window and take hours to clear out.

The most typical kind of damage is a cracked or broken window pane. Costs to replace a broken window will vary based on the type, size and the thickness of the glass. Repairing single panes can be more expensive than double panes.

There are two primary types of seals for double pane windows. An inner air pocket is a space between panes that is sealed using an insulation gas that is safe for the environment. Clouding and fogging may occur in the event that the seal has been broken or damaged. These signs may also indicate that the insulating gases has been able to escape.

A broken or rotting window is a different issue. A damaged or broken muntin could be repaired but the window will remain less efficient. It is often more cost-effective and affordable to replace the entire window.

Lastly, you might see a rise in condensation. This is a sign that the gas that insulates the air pocket has been released. If you notice condensation, it is a good time to replace the entire window. However, you may use desiccant beads for defog your windows.

Although it may not seem like much, defogging a double pane window is a fantastic way to keep moisture out. This is especially important if your window is located near a window sill that could easily get wet. De-fogging the windows is more difficult if you have to drill tiny holes in the glass.

A window can be defrogged for just $20 or as $150. This is a quick fix , but not a long-term solution. Since the r value of double pane windows is determined by the amount of gas that is insulating in the air pocket, sealing the windows again is not likely to improve their original energy efficiency.
